A right prism has bases that are isosceles trapezoids which have sides of length 16, 25, 25, and 30. The volume of the prism is

5520. What is the surface area?

Answer:

2064 Square Units

Step-by-step explanation:

First, we determine the height of the Isosceles Trapezoid

From the first diagram. the right triangle formed has a base length of 7 units and hypotenuse of 25 units.

Using Pythagoras Theorem

25^2=7^2+h^2\\h^2=25^2-7^2\\h^2=576\\h^2=24^2\\h=24$ units

Height of the Trapezoid =24 units

Area of a trapezoid =\frac{1}{2}(a+b)h

=\frac{1}{2}(16+30)*24\\=552$ square units

Therefore:

Base Area of the Prism =552 square units

Volume of a Prism =Base Area X Length

5520 =552 X Length

Length of the Prism =10 Units

Therefore:

Surface Area of the Prism = 2(Area of Isosceles trapezoid)+Area of 4 Rectangles

From the second diagram. the rectangles formed are of dimensions:

  • 30 by 10
  • 10 by 25
  • 10 by 25; and
  • 16 by 10

Surface Area of the Prism = 2(552)+(30X10)+(10X25)+(10X25)+(10X16)

=1104+300+250+250+160

=2064 Square Units

The right side of the x-axis represents positive domain and the left side of the x-axis represents a negative domain.

So a radical function with an even index could have a domain of x≥0, so that's why they only appear on the right side.

Whereas a radical function with an odd index has a domain of all real numbers, so they appear on both sides.

The easiest scenario to see why this is true is to test square root and cube root.

You can't have a square root (even index) of a negative number, but you can have a cube root (odd index) of a negative number.

Example: \sqrt{-9} = UNDEFINED,     ರ_ರ

\sqrt[3]{-27} = -3,     ♥‿♥
